Giuliani to stump at Donut Hole
It appears former New York Gov. Rudy Giuliani will be the next presidential candidate to visit Okaloosa County in the run-up to the Jan. 29 primary.
Charlie Clary, Giuliani’s Northwest Florida campaign coordinator, confirmed Sunday evening the GOP candidate’s intention to stop at Destin’s Donut Hole restaurant Thursday morning.
Giuliani will make an afternoon stop Wednesday at Gulf Coast Community College in Panama City, then spend the evening in Pensacola, Clary said. Giuliani is expected to arrive at the Donut Hole about 9 a.m. the next morning.
“He’s just gonna stop in and visit,” Clary said. “I think a number of supporters will be there.”
Craig Otto, chairman of the Okaloosa Republican Executive Committee, sent out an e-mail Sunday night urging fellow party members to attend.
“The Democrats have been making a strong showing in Destin,” it said. “We need to show our strength...even if you are supporting another candidate, this will be good for the party just to listen.”
Giuliani will stop in Destin three weeks after GOP rival and former Arkansas governor Mike Huckabee made a whistle stop at Destin airport.
